More about this scene

The lake is very popular for boating, and its environs now attract barnacle geese flying up the Ribble estuary. Not far from here was a huge sandhill, across from Lord Ashton's bungalow. Nearby was a pond surrounded by willow trees; summer brought the beautiful, brilliant yellow exotic-looking evening primroses, thought to have been carried as seeds from ocean-going ships heading for Lytham Docks.
